Hashweh with Lebanese Rice Pilaf

Description

A comforting Lebanese dish featuring spiced ground meat and aromatic rice pilaf, perfect for family gatherings or cozy dinners.


Ingredients

Scale
  • Ground meat (lamb or beef, or chicken)
  • 1 onion, finely chopped
  • 1/2 cup pine nuts
  • 1 cup short-grain rice (preferably basmati)
  • Spices: cinnamon, allspice, nutmeg
  • 2 cups chicken broth (or vegetable broth)
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il


Instructions

  1. Rinse rice under cold water until the water runs clear. Soak for 30 minutes, then drain.
  2. In a large pan,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add chopped onions and sauté until golden brown.
  3. Add ground meat to the pan and cook until browned, breaking it up as it cooks. Season with salt, pepper, and spices.
  4. Add the pine nuts and toast them lightly.
  5. Add soaked rice to the meat mixture, stir, and pour in the chicken broth. Bring to a simmer, cover, and reduce heat. Cook for about 20 minutes until rice is tender.
  6. Fluff rice with a fork before serving warm.

Notes

Use fresh spices for better flavor. Soaking the rice is essential for fluffiness. Customize with different proteins or add vegetables for variation.
